As responsible learners in the discipline of Psychology, students in this course will learn to become critical thinkers to equip them with the necessary tools to use and evaluate psychological evidence. This course introduces students to critical thinking as a concept and a tool; the strengths and limitations of the scientific method; and different forms of argumentation, types of reasoning, and ways in which faulty thinking can influence presentation of knowledge.
